#50d1ec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#50d1ec is composed of 31.4% red, 82%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.1% cyan, 11.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 190.4 degrees, a saturation of 80.4% and a lightness of 62%. #50d1ec color hex could be obtained by blending #a0ffff with #00a3d9.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

#50d1ec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#50d1ec has RGB values of R:80, G:209, B:236 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0.11,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 5296620.
